Organized Activities and Social Interactions Can Slow Decline

Being cognitively engaged is essential for those with dementia, Alzheimer’s, or similar disorders. Memory care facilities typically offer a variety of cognitive activities like games, arts, gardening, and exercise that aim to stimulate the mind and boost cognitive function.

Dealing with a dementia-related condition often brings isolation, which is why there are several opportunities for community engagement. Engaging with other residents and building friendships can improve one’s overall well-being, and builds a genuine sense of togetherness and support amongst one another.

Particular services differ, but examples of what may be extended to people include:

  • Support with everyday tasks such as washing, dressing, and eating
  • Medicine management and safety monitoring
  • Coordinated routines that bring stability and peace of mind
  • Cognitive treatments and stimulating activities designed for the needed support
  • Nutritious meals made to support complete wellness
  • Social opportunities that foster socialization and reduce solitude
  • Reports and correspondence to keep family and friends involved

There are almost always higher costs associated with specialized support because of the specialized training for staff, incorporated security features, and special programs available. Beyond mental treatments related to illnesses like Alzheimer’s, memory care facilities will provide more security than standard assisted living. There will be dutiful supervision of the building and grounds to stop unauthorized access or unsafe wandering by seniors. Providers also have special training to provide the necessary support while creating a setting that feels open and comfortable.

The cost rests on several factors: area, amenities, services, room types (private vs. shared), and specialized staffing. However, the average cost nationwide is around $6,000 to $8,000 monthly.

Memory care facilities and nursing homes both provide support to older people, but vary in their services. A memory care center specifically accommodates those with disorders like Alzheimer’s and dementia, while a nursing home treats people with various health conditions.

Individuals should think about getting memory care support when their safety and ability to carry out everyday functions become compromised.

  • Wandering or not recognizing the area
  • Getting confused by the day or time
  • Struggling to manage money and bills
  • Leaving appliances on, such as the iron or stove
  • Forgetting to eat or hydrate
  • Lack of hygiene habits like bathing or brushing teeth
  • Noticeable mood changes
  • Forgetting to take medicine

There aren't any rules set in stone when it comes to deciding the exact time to consider memory care. However, if you or a loved one are often exposed to unsafe situations caused by forgetfulness, then it’s important to consider a memory care facility.

The average amount of time that a person resides at a facility for residents with dementia or Alzheimer's is two to three years. However, other factors can impact the length of stay, such as the form of disorder, its progression, and how severe it affects one’s well-being.
